Package cloud.dnation.hetznerclient
Class PlacementGroupDetail
java.lang.Object
cloud.dnation.hetznerclient.IdentifiableResource
cloud.dnation.hetznerclient.PlacementGroupDetail
@Generated(value="org.openapitools.codegen.languages.JavaClientCodegen",
date="2025-09-21T08:14:59.463226706Z[Etc/UTC]")
public class PlacementGroupDetail
extends IdentifiableResource
PlacementGroupDetail
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final Stringstatic final Stringstatic final Stringstatic final StringFields inherited from class cloud.dnation.hetznerclient.IdentifiableResource
SERIALIZED_NAME_ID -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ddServersItem(Long serversItem) booleanUser-defined labels (key-value pairs)getName()Name of the Resource.Array of IDs of Servers that are part of this Placement GroupgetType()Type of the Placement GroupinthashCode()putLabelsItem(String key, String labelsItem) voidvoidvoidsetServers(List<Long> servers) voidtoString()Methods inherited from class cloud.dnation.hetznerclient.IdentifiableResource
getId, id, setId
-
Field Details
-
SERIALIZED_NAME_LABELS
- See Also:
-
SERIALIZED_NAME_NAME
- See Also:
-
SERIALIZED_NAME_SERVERS
- See Also:
-
SERIALIZED_NAME_TYPE
- See Also:
-
-
Constructor Details
-
PlacementGroupDetail
public PlacementGroupDetail()
-
-
Method Details
-
labels
-
putLabelsItem
-
getLabels
User-defined labels (key-value pairs)- Returns:
- labels
-
setLabels
-
name
-
getName
Name of the Resource. Must be unique per Project.- Returns:
- name
-
setName
-
servers
-
addServersItem
-
getServers
Array of IDs of Servers that are part of this Placement Group- Returns:
- servers
-
setServers
-
type
-
getType
Type of the Placement Group- Returns:
- type
-
setType
-
equals
- Overrides:
equalsin classIdentifiableResource
-
hashCode
public int hashCode()- Overrides:
hashCodein classIdentifiableResource
-
toString
- Overrides:
toStringin classIdentifiableResource
-